    • @nGH20
      @nGH20 5 років тому +2

      Ashley & Todd Explore there is a lot of small businesses selling on amazon. They do make money off people selling but It isn’t necessarily an amazon product. They are just in charge of the fulfillment/customer service. (It is also better for sellers to have amazon do this because you qualify to sell via prime.) I have an eco friendly company and I am an amazon seller. It is easier for businesses to leverage off amazons platform since that is where all the customers are. More eyeballs on your product helps spread the message and reach more people. So as a brand owner I appreciate when people/influencers recommend my product or use affiliate links.
      I make money, amazon take their cut and the influencer takes their cut too! Everyone wins!
